How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) Works

Our process for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) is built around speed and efficiency. We’ll arrive quickly, assess the situation, and get to work immediately. Our goal is to remove as much water as possible in the first few hours to prevent further damage and reduce costs.

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our crew will assess the damage, identify the source of the leak, and develop a plan to extract the water and dry out the affected area. This step is critical to ensure we’re using the right equipment and techniques for your specific situation.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use our truck-mounted extractors and industrial fans to remove as much water as possible from the affected area.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Our crew will use industrial fans and dehumidifiers to dry out the affected area thoroughly. This step is essential to prevent mold growth and ensure your home is safe to occupy.

Step 4: Monitoring and Follow-up

We’ll monitor the affected area to ensure it’s completely dry and there are no signs of further damage. This step is critical to prevent future problems and ensure your home is safe and secure.

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) Cost In Moyie Springs, ID

The cost of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Moyie Springs, ID. Here are some estimated price ranges for different sub-services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and planning $100-$500 Severity of damage and size of affected area
Water extraction $500-$2,500 Amount of water and equipment needed
Drying and dehumidification $500-$2,000 Size of affected area and equipment needed
Monitoring and follow-up $100-$500 Severity of damage and complexity of repairs

Common Questions About Clean Water Extraction (Category 1)

Is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) covered by insurance?

Yes,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) is typically covered by insurance, but coverage and limits vary by policy. We’ll work with your insurance company to ensure you get the coverage you need.

How long does the process take?

The process typically takes 3-5 days, dep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area.

Is it safe to occupy my home after the water damage has been repaired?

Yes, it’s safe to occupy your home after the water damage has been repaired, but we recommend waiting at least 24 hours before returning to normal activities.

Can I handle water damage myself?

No, it’s not recommended to handle water damage yourself. Water damage needs professional equipment and expertise to safely and efficiently repair the damage and prevent further problems.

How do I prevent water damage in the future?

To prevent water damage in the future, make sure to check your home’s plumbing regularly, fix any leaks quickly, and keep your gutters clean and clear.
